Re: Are the redskins gearing up for 5 WR sets?

I don't know if I'd ever send 5 guys out into the pass pattern at the snap. As good as NFL QBs are at their trades, who can make 5+ accurate reads in less than 4 seconds? Peyton Manning probably could, but who knows if we will ever see someone as good as Manning again?

We should always keep one guy in not only to help the protection, but to give the QB a place to throw at in the event of a pass protection break down. Even if it's just designed to be thrown at his feet. Mix it up. Portis, Yoder, Sellers, even Cooley every once in awhile should be kept in.

I think that Max Protect can be a good strategy if used sparingly, and with the Giants performance against the Eagles, you can see exactly what Gibbs and Co. were thinking. Problem is that you don't want to limit your options too often and make the defenses job easy for them.
